The Fundamentals of Engineering (FE) exam is designed for recent graduates and students who are close to finishing an undergraduate engineering degree from an EAC/ABET-accredited program. It is the first step in the process to becoming a professional licensed engineer (P.E.). The FE exam is a computer-based exam administered year-round at NCEES-approved Pearson VUE test centers.
